Left-Handed Golf Sticks: Why Do They So Rare ?

Wiki Article

The shortage of southpaw golf sticks is a perplexing reality for many players . To be clear , the need for these custom tools is substantially lower than for right-handedness models. Producers operate on economies of scale , and creating smaller runs of left-handed clubs isn't always worthwhile. This causes reduced supply and sometimes higher prices for individuals who prefer them. While certain leading makers offer a limited selection, the total range remains noticeably limited .

Left vs. Right-Handed Golf Irons: Does It Matter for Performance?

Choosing appropriate golf clubs can be a puzzling task , especially when evaluating the often-overlooked distinction between left-handed and right-handed versions . For a great deal here of golfers, the conventional right-handed design is perfectly acceptable , and switching to a left-handed collection offers virtually no tangible benefit. However, for lefty players, using right-handed irons can pose a significant difficulty in terms of technique and overall results . While particular lefties may learn to use right-handed equipment , the bulk find that a tailored left-handed iron allows for a easier and natural swing, conceivably leading to better distance and consistency.

Finding the Right Fit: Left-Handed Golf Iron Challenges Explained

For a lefty golfers, securing their properly fitting set of irons can present particular hurdles. Typically , it’s not merely regarding finding left-handed clubs ; it’s about ensuring they are correctly balanced and positioned to accommodate your swing path. The difficulty stems from limited production number of left-handed golf irons, which often means fewer alternatives and sometimes higher prices .

Ultimately , obtaining your perfect left-handed iron lineup requires investigation and, often , the bit of dedication.
